Maintaining the correct engine oil level is the single most critical task any vehicle owner can perform. Engine oil serves as the lifeblood of your internal combustion engine, providing lubrication to moving parts, reducing friction, dispersing heat, and collecting carbon and dirt deposits before they can cause internal damage. Failing to keep track of this vital fluid can result in premature wear, loss of fuel efficiency, and in worst-case scenarios, catastrophic engine seizure that can cost thousands of dollars to repair.

Fortunately, verifying your engine's oil level is a simple, five-minute task that requires no technical background and only basic household materials. Why Engine Oil Level Matters for Longevity

Modern automotive engines are precision-engineered machines operating under extreme pressures and temperatures. Every moving part—including pistons, crankshafts, camshafts, and valve assemblies—operates with extremely tight tolerances. Without a continuous, high-pressure film of oil separating these metal components, metal-on-metal contact would occur instantly, generating friction-induced heat that would weld parts together within seconds.

Furthermore, engine oil does not merely lubricate. It also carries out three other critical roles:

  • Thermal Regulation: While your radiator handles the upper cylinder temperatures, engine oil flows through the lower engine block, transferring heat away from key components like main bearings and piston rods.
  • Sealing: The oil film helps seal the tiny gap between the piston rings and cylinder walls, preventing combustion blow-by gases from entering the crankcase and preserving compression pressure.
  • Cleaning: Modern motor oils contain detergent additives that suspend microscopic soot particles, metal filings, and oxidation sludge, carrying them to the oil filter where they are safely trapped.

When your oil level drops too low, the oil pump can draw in air bubbles instead of clean fluid, causing oil pressure drops. Low oil volume also forces the remaining oil to work harder, causing it to overheat, break down rapidly, and fail to suspend soot and debris effectively, leading to thick carbon deposits throughout the engine block.

Tools and Preparations You Need Before Starting

Before you pop your hood, you must ensure your working environment is safe and your vehicle is positioned properly. You will need the following basic items:

  • A clean, lint-free cloth, shop rag, or high-density paper towels (avoid thin tissues that can shed fibers).
  • A funnel (if you need to add oil).
  • A bottle of replacement motor oil that matches your manufacturer's specifications.
  • Latex or nitrile gloves (optional, to keep your hands clean from carbon residue).

To obtain an accurate dipstick reading, follow these critical safety and preparation guidelines:

  1. Park on Level Ground: Ensure your vehicle is parked on an absolute flat surface. If the car is on an incline, the oil in the oil pan will pool to one side, resulting in an artificially low or high reading on the dipstick.
  2. Engine Temperature: For most standard passenger vehicles, it is best to check the oil when the engine is cold or has been turned off for at least 10 to 15 minutes. This allows all the oil circulating in the upper cylinder heads to drain completely back down into the oil pan. Note that some manufacturers (such as certain hybrid models) recommend checking when the engine is warm—always check your owner's manual for specific directives.
  3. Engage Parking Brake: Ensure the transmission is in "Park" (or "Neutral" for manual gearboxes) and the handbrake is firmly engaged. Turn off the ignition completely.

Step 1: Locate the Dipstick under the Hood

Pop the hood release latch inside your vehicle (usually located underneath the driver-side dashboard) and secure the hood prop rod safely. Stand in front of the engine bay and look for the oil dipstick.

In almost all modern vehicles, manufacturers color-code the handle of the dipstick to make it stand out against black engine covers. Look for a bright yellow, orange, or red plastic loop or pull-tab. In many cases, it will have a small oil can icon stamped onto it or the text "ENGINE OIL". The dipstick tube is typically positioned on either the left or right side of the main engine block, leading down into the oil pan below.

Step 2: Pull Out and Clean the Dipstick

Firmly grasp the plastic loop of the dipstick handle and pull it straight up out of the metal tube. Be careful not to bend the thin metal rod as it exits the engine block.

When you first pull the dipstick out, do not look at the oil level yet. As the vehicle was running, oil splashed around the crankcase, coating the dipstick tube and skewing the boundary line. Take your lint-free cloth or paper towel, wrap it firmly around the metal blade of the dipstick, and wipe the oil away in a smooth, single motion from the handle down to the tip. This cleans the indicator area completely, leaving a clean canvas for your actual reading.

Step 3: Reinsert the Dipstick Entirely

Once the metal blade is wiped dry and clean, line up the tip with the top of the metal dipstick guide tube. Slowly and smoothly push the dipstick all the way back down into the tube until the rubber seal on the plastic handle is completely seated against the collar of the guide tube.

If you fail to push the dipstick all the way down, the tip will not descend deep enough into the oil pool, resulting in a false "low oil" reading that might lead you to overfill your crankcase. Ensure the handle clicks or seats firmly in place.

Step 4: Pull Out Again and Check the Oil Level

Pull the dipstick out of the tube once more, maintaining a vertical orientation with the tip pointing slightly downward. If you flip the dipstick upside down, gravity will cause the oil film to run up the metal blade, completely ruining the line of demarcation.

Examine the tip of the dipstick. All automotive dipsticks feature indicator markings near the lower edge. These markings typically fall into three categories:

  • Dots or Holes: Two small holes stamped into the metal blade representing the "Low" (bottom) and "Full" (top) limits.
  • Line Marks: Two distinct etched lines indicating "MIN" (minimum) and "MAX" (maximum).
  • Cross-hatched Pattern: A textured, grid-like section. The bottom of the textured area is the minimum, and the top is the maximum.

The oil film should sit directly between the two dots, lines, or within the cross-hatched pattern. If the oil line is near or below the bottom mark, your engine is low and immediately requires replenishment. If the oil is right at or slightly below the top mark, your level is optimal.

Step 5: Top Off Your Engine Oil Correctly

If your dipstick shows that the oil is low, you must add oil safely. Follow these rules to avoid overfilling:

  1. Locate the large oil filler cap on top of the main engine cover. It is marked with an oil can symbol and often specifies the correct oil weight (e.g. 5W-30). Remove this cap.
  2. Position a clean funnel into the filler port to prevent spills. Spilled oil on a hot exhaust manifold can smoke and create fire hazards.
  3. Add in Small Increments: The distance between the lower (low) and upper (full) marks on a standard passenger car dipstick represents exactly one quart (or roughly one liter) of oil. If the level is halfway between the marks, you need half a quart. If it is right at the minimum mark, you need a full quart.
  4. Pour in approximately a quarter to half a bottle of oil. Wait two to three minutes to allow the fresh oil to flow down into the oil pan, then recheck the level using the dipstick. Repeat until the oil line sits safely near the upper limit.
  5. Firmly screw the filler cap back on, ensure the dipstick is completely seated, and close the hood securely.

Common Dipstick Reading Mistakes to Avoid

Even experienced mechanics occasionally perform incorrect checks. Avoid these common pitfalls to protect your engine:

  • Checking a running engine: Never pull the dipstick out while the engine is turned on. Not only is it a safety hazard, but the oil pump is actively circulating fluid, leaving the oil pan low and generating a completely inaccurate reading.
  • Overfilling: Adding too much oil is just as dangerous as too little. Overfilling causes the crankshaft to dip into the oil pool, whipping it into a frothy foam. Foamy oil contains air bubbles, which cannot be pressurized by the oil pump, leading to lubrication starvation and valve train noise.
  • Ignoring oil color: While checking the level, inspect the quality. Healthy oil is amber, light brown, or dark brown. If the oil is thick, gritty, and pitch black, it is overdue for an oil change. If the oil has a milky, frothy "chocolate milkshake" appearance, you likely have coolant leaking into your oil system (indicating a blown head gasket), requiring immediate towing to a mechanic.

Best Oil Grades and Viscosity for Your Car

Using the incorrect oil viscosity can trigger check engine lights, decrease fuel efficiency, and increase internal friction. Viscosity represents a fluid's resistance to flow and is measured by the SAE index (e.g., 0W-20, 5W-30, 10W-40).

The first number (accompanied by a 'W' for winter) indicates how easily the oil flows in cold winter temperatures. The second number indicates the oil's thickness at hot operating temperatures. Modern vehicles favor ultra-thin synthetics like 0W-20 to reduce drag and save fuel, whereas older or high-mileage engines require thicker oils like 10W-30 to pad worn bearings. Always check your vehicle's owner's manual or consult an authorized dealer to ensure you are utilizing the exact grade required.

Frequently Asked Questions

How often should you check your engine oil?

We recommend checking your engine oil level once every month, and before taking any long-distance road trip. Older or high-mileage cars should be checked every two weeks.

Is it bad if my engine oil is dark black?

Not necessarily. Motor oil naturally turns black or dark brown as it suspends carbon particles and soot. However, if the oil is gritty, thick, and has been in the car for over 7,500 miles, it is time for a filter and oil change.

What happens if I overfill my engine oil?

Overfilling can cause the oil to foam as the moving crankshaft beats air into it. This frothy oil cannot be pressurized properly, leading to low oil pressure warning lights and potential engine damage.

Can I mix synthetic and regular oil?

Yes, mixing synthetic and conventional motor oil will not harm your engine. However, the mixture will reduce the performance advantages of the full synthetic oil. It is best to stick to a single type when possible.
